TD SYNNEX StreamOne Ion

The following procedures can help you smoothly integrate Elements with the TD SYNNEX StreamOne Ion marketplace:

  1. Add a reseller from the TD SYNNEX StreamOne Ion marketplace to manage customers’ tenants within Elements. For details, refer to Manage Resellers.

  2. Add a Tenant to the TD SYNNEX StreamOne Ion module for the customer you want to manage.

  3. Connect the customer tenant in Elements to the TD SYNNEX StreamOne Ion marketplace. For details, refer to Connect a Tenant to TD SYNNEX StreamOne Ion.

  4. Once a tenant is connected to TD SYNNEX StreamOne Ion, you can view the click the tenant name to manage licenses for the tenants. For details, refer to Manage Subscriptions and Licenses for a Tenant.

Add a Reseller

Refer to the following steps to add a new reseller in the TD SYNNEX StreamOne Ion marketplace to Elements:

  1. On the Resellers page, click Add reseller in the upper-right corner.

  2. Complete the following information about the reseller:

    • Display name – Enter a display name for the reseller.

    • Account ID – Enter the account ID of the reseller in the marketplace.

      To find the account ID, go to Settings > Account information in TD SYNNEX StreamOne Ion.

    • Refresh token – Enter the refresh token of the reseller in the marketplace.

      To get the refresh token, go to Settings > Users in TD SYNNEX StreamOne Ion. Double-click on the user that you would like to use, click Request New Credentials, and copy the new refresh token (Use Refresh if there already is a refresh token).

  3. Click Save to add the reseller.

View and Edit Reseller Details

On the Reseller details page, the basic information of the reseller is displayed under the Basics tab. To update the display name, account ID, and refresh token of the reseller, hover your mouse over the corresponding fields and click the edit (Button: Edit) button.

Under the License mapping tab, you need to map the reseller’s licenses to SKUs in the TD SYNNEX StreamOne Ion marketplace to retrieve and purchase the licenses. The following actions are available:

- Select the mapped product and SKU for each license in the **TD SYNNEX StreamOne Ion SKU** column. - To add a new mapping, click **Add** **mapping**. In the **Add mapping** window, select a license, the mapped product, and the corresponding SKU in the marketplace, then click **Save**. - To delete a mapping, select the mapping and click **Delete**.

Under the Price customization tab, all licenses for which you have configured the license mapping are displayed and the reseller price for each plan in the TD SYNNEX StreamOne Ion marketplace is displayed once the data retrieval is completed. You can also customize your own prices for the plans, and the prices will be used to generate the cost reports on the Overview page. Enter the desired price for each license plan in the Price column. There is a convenient method to specify a percentage to adjust customer license prices proportionally using the current reseller price as the baseline. Select the plans you want to configure and click Set a uniform price. Enter an increase percentage value and click Save. The custom prices will be automatically calculated based on the percentage and the reseller prices.

Add a Tenant

If an existing customer has tenants that are managed in the TD SYNNEX StreamOne Ion marketplace, you can add those tenants to the TD SYNNEX StreamOne Ion module in Elements.

Refer to the following steps to add a new tenant of an existing customer to the TD SYNNEX StreamOne Ion module in Elements:

  1. On the Marketplace > TD SYNNEX StreamOne Ion page, click Add tenant in the upper-right corner.

  2. Select a customer in Elements from the drop-down list, and then click Continue.

  3. Select a tenant of the customer.

    If there are no available tenants for the customer, you can click Add new tenant. For detailed instructions on how to add a tenant, refer to Add a Microsoft 365 Tenant.

  4. If the APElements Security and Analysis app for the tenant has already been consented, an app consented (Icon: app consented) icon will appear. Click Save to add the tenant.

  5. If the APElements Security and Analysis app for the tenant needs to be consented, complete the following steps:

    1. Click Authenticate.

    2. The permissions required for this app are displayed. Review the permissions and click Accept.

    3. A page appears indicating that the app was authorized. Close this page, and you will be redirected back to the Add tenant window.

    4. Click Save to add the tenant.

Disconnect a Tenant

You can disconnect tenants from Elements. To disconnect a tenant, select the tenant, click Disconnect tenant. A window appears asking for your confirmation. Enter Yes in the text box and click Disconnect to confirm your operation.

Connect a Tenant to TD SYNNEX StreamOne Ion

To manage licenses for a marketplace, you need to connect the tenants in Elements to the marketplace. After adding a tenant in Elements, refer to the following steps to connect the tenant to TD SYNNEX StreamOne Ion:

  1. Select the tenant and click Connect to TD SYNNEX StreamOne Ion.

  2. In the Connect to TD SYNNEX StreamOne Ion window, select a reseller from the Reseller drop-down list, and then select a customer in TD SYNNEX StreamOne Ion to map to the tenant.

  3. Click Save to connect the tenant to TD SYNNEX StreamOne Ion.

Once a tenant is connected, you can also edit the connection by selecting the tenant and clicking Edit connection.

If you no longer need to manage a tenant, you can disconnect it from TD SYNNEX StreamOne Ion. Select the tenant and click Disconnect from TD SYNNEX StreamOne Ion. In the confirmation window, click OK.

Subscriptions

After purchasing a subscription from the TD SYNNEX StreamOne Ion store, you can view your current subscriptions under the Subscriptions tab.

For each subscription plan, you can adjust its quantity based on your needs and click Apply changes on the top to save and apply the changes.

Click the name of the subscription to go to the Subscription details page.

- **Basics** – The basic information of the subscription is retrieved from TD SYNNEX StreamOne Ion and displayed. You can also edit the subscription quantity. For an active, accepted, or enabled subscription, you can click **Manage subscription** in the upper-right corner and select **Terminate** to terminate the current subscription. - **Audit logs** – All actions performed to the current subscription within Elements are listed in the table. You can click **Refresh** to view the latest records.

Store

Under the Store tab, you can view all your products from TD SYNNEX StreamOne Ion. Click the product name link to view the general information of the product and the cost for each plan.

In the store, you can purchase licenses for the current product by clicking the Purchase button in the upper-right corner of the Product details page. In the Purchase subscription window, configure the quantity you want to purchase, and then select the SKU and plan. After checking the information listed in the window, click Continue. Read the notice that Elements only provides the purchasing channel, and the management of services and fees are the responsibility of the marketplace. Click Purchase to confirm to purchase the licenses.
